## Waveform Preview — Environment Variables

The Soundline preview renderer requires WAVEFORM_BUCKET and WAVEFORM_MAX_SECONDS in every environment, and release builds must also define the rendering service credential. Set the bucket region before deploying to the Lakeview cluster. The credential entry belongs directly after this sentence in the release env file.

vault entry, fadup-tagag: RELAY_SECRET8=2fd92179

Step 4: Fix your reconnect handling. Quick heads-up for plugin authors on Brindlework 3.x — the old websocket client used to silently retry forever, which masked a reconnect bug where stale auth frames got replayed after a drop. We've now capped retries and made the handshake strict, so plugins that assumed infinite reconnects will start seeing disconnect events. Update your listeners before upgrading. To get the new behavior working locally, copy the following settings into your dev profile.

settings of hahaf-tajof:
[gilix]
port = 9000
region = outer-1
host = gilix.norvasys.internal
team = goriel
timeout_ms = 5000
retries = 7

**Runbook 12.1 — Weekly Cash-Box Run (Receiving Site)**

The weekly cash-box from the Pellford branch arrives Thursdays during the late-morning window. Receiving staff at the Crowden counting office should have the secure hatch cleared and the log sheet ready before the van arrives. Verify the seal number against the advance manifest and note any damage before acceptance. Do not open the box at the hatch. The courier will state the hand-over phrase before release is authorised.

drop instructions, hahip-badug: the quenox ralath courier leaves the kaseth fraiel rusiel tameth belys istdor ralion giliel ledger at gate 7830 under passcode 165413